DP Architects and Ilya team up for Zen-inspired residences in Singapore
by Andrew Manns | 14 May 2019
DP Architects and interior design specialists Ilya Corporation have joined up to create the Woodleigh Residences – a sprawling, Zen-inspired living community in Singapore. Situated amidst the 10-hectare Biddari Park and the privately accessible Alkaff Lake, the new housing development will boast 667 two- to four-bedroom condos, a swimming pool, and various Japanese-style wellness amenities, including an onsen spa, meditation pavilions, and tatami rooms. MAD Architects transforming Milan's abandoned railyards into nature-inspired leisure districts
by Kim Megson | 10 Apr 2017
MAD Architects have unveiled an ambitious plan to reinvigorate seven of Milan’s abandoned and dilapidated railyards into a series of interlinked green parks and new leisure communities. Extensive landscaping runs throughout the project, while new residential, commercial and public developments will be “grafted into the landscape” in the form of MAD’s trademark organic nature-like structures. The railyards will be collated into three main villages formed around a repurposed freight warehouse.
